The NFPA 25 typical regulates the examination, testing, and maintenance of water-based fire security systems. For Seattle homeowner, this suggests your automatic sprinkler needs routine focus on a routine that relies on its elements. Quarterly examinations cover control valves and water flow tools. Yearly testing addresses alarm system shutoffs, stress determines, and various other vital components. Five-year and ten-year periods exist for more extensive internal checks. Neglecting any of these intervals is not simply a safety and security threat-- it places you in infraction of Seattle Fire Department regulations and can subject you to considerable obligation.
What Takes place Throughout a Fire Sprinkler Test in Seattle
Recognizing what examiners actually search for throughout a fire sprinkler test in Seattle helps property owners really feel more prepared and much less captured unsuspecting. The process is methodical and covers numerous interconnected elements of your system.
Technicians begin by inspecting the control valves to validate they remain in the completely employment opportunity and appropriately overseen. A closed or incorrectly positioned shutoff can render a whole sprinkler area useless in an emergency. Next, water circulation alarms obtain checked by triggering the circulation switch and validating that the alert gets to the tracking panel within the needed period. Inspectors likewise check for physical indicators of deterioration, leaks, and mechanical damages on pipes, fittings, and sprinkler heads.
Seattle's environment plays a direct function in several of these worries. The city's mix of damp winters months and occasional summertime warmth produces problems that increase inner pipe deterioration, especially in dry-pipe and pre-action systems. Dampness breach throughout the wet period followed by temperature fluctuations can cause micro-corrosion that accumulates gradually. This is precisely why annual screening is not simply a governing checkbox however a truly safety procedure for Pacific Northwest homes.
Damp Pipeline vs. Dry Pipeline Systems: Various Policies Apply
A lot of Seattle property structures depend on wet-pipe lawn sprinkler, where water sits in the pipes in all times and discharges right away when a sprinkler head triggers. Wet-pipe systems need quarterly and annual evaluations as explained above, in addition to a five-year blockage examination to check for particles, microbial development, or range accumulation inside the piping.
Dry-pipe systems, which are extra usual in unheated commercial spaces, garages, and storehouses throughout the Seattle location, lug their very own unique testing requirements. A complete journey test of the dry-pipe shutoff should happen at least as soon as every three years, and an interior evaluation of the pipe for blockages aligns with the very same five-year schedule as damp systems. Characteristic in South Lake Union and the industrial areas of SoDo regularly use dry-pipe arrangements, making these needs especially pertinent for business proprietors and center managers in those districts.

What to Anticipate from Your Examination Report
After each test or inspection go recommended reading to, your company ought to hand you a report that identifies every deficiency observed, classifies them by extent, and describes the timeline for required fixings. Vital deficiencies require immediate adjustment. Deficiencies that fall into a much less immediate group usually should be attended to within a defined home window, usually thirty days for impairments that do not immediately compromise system function.
Maintaining these reports organized and readily offered repays. Seattle homeowner who preserve tidy documents histories tend to experience smoother interactions with the fire marshal throughout code conformity evaluations and with insurance adjusters during insurance coverage renewals.
Comprehending Disability Procedures
A disability happens whenever a fire automatic sprinkler or section of it is secured of service, whether for planned upkeep, emergency situation repairs, or screening activities. Seattle fire codes require that impairments be formally managed with a details notification procedure.
Prior to any type of section of your system goes offline, the accountable event must alert the Seattle Fire Department, your alarm keeping an eye on firm, and your insurance policy provider. A skilled disability organizer should oversee the process and guarantee that a fire watch is kept in impacted areas when required. This puts on both intended interruptions, such as scheduled upkeep, and emergency problems resulting from pipeline failings or freeze events.
Failing to adhere to problems methods is one of the a lot more commonly mentioned offenses during fire marshal assessments in Seattle, and the consequences range from penalties to temporary occupancy constraints for industrial buildings.
